当前位置:首页 > 数据库 > 正文内容

oracle基础知识入门,Oracle数据库入门教程

wzgly2个月前 (07-05)数据库2
Oracle基础知识入门,主要介绍Oracle数据库的基本概念、安装配置、SQL语言基础以及数据库管理操作,内容涵盖数据库结构、表创建与维护、数据查询与操作、事务处理、用户权限管理等核心知识,通过学习,读者将能够掌握Oracle数据库的基本操作,为后续深入学习数据库高级技术打下坚实基础。

Oracle基础知识入门——轻松掌握数据库奥秘

用户解答: 小李,一个刚进入IT行业的新人,最近在准备一个数据库项目,但面对Oracle数据库,他感到有些迷茫,在一次技术交流会上,他向一位经验丰富的数据库专家请教:“老师,我想入门Oracle数据库,应该从哪里开始呢?”

专家微笑着回答:“你需要了解Oracle数据库的基本概念和架构,然后逐步学习SQL语句、视图、存储过程等高级功能,下面,我会为你简要介绍一些Oracle基础知识,帮助你入门。”

oracle基础知识入门

一:Oracle数据库基本概念

  1. 数据库:数据库是存储、组织和管理数据的系统,Oracle数据库是一种关系型数据库管理系统。
  2. SQL:结构化查询语言(SQL)是用于管理Oracle数据库的标准语言,用于创建、查询、更新和删除数据。
  3. :表是数据库中存储数据的基本结构,由行和列组成,每行代表一条记录,每列代表一个字段。
  4. 视图:视图是虚拟表,由查询定义,可以像普通表一样进行查询操作。
  5. 索引:索引是数据库中的一种数据结构,用于提高查询效率,加快数据检索速度。

二:Oracle数据库架构

  1. 数据库实例:数据库实例是Oracle数据库的运行实例,它由SGA(系统全局区)和PGA(程序全局区)组成。
  2. SGA:系统全局区是数据库实例的内存区域,用于存储共享数据,如数据字典、缓存和日志信息。
  3. PGA:程序全局区是每个进程的内存区域,用于存储私有数据,如SQL语句和执行计划。
  4. 数据文件:数据文件是存储实际数据的文件,包含表、索引和其他数据库对象。
  5. 控制文件:控制文件记录数据库的物理结构,如数据文件和重做日志文件的位置。

三:SQL语句基础

  1. SELECT语句:用于查询数据库中的数据,可以指定查询条件、排序和分组等。
  2. INSERT语句:用于向数据库中插入新数据。
  3. UPDATE语句:用于更新数据库中的现有数据。
  4. DELETE语句:用于删除数据库中的数据。
  5. DML(数据操纵语言):SQL语句属于DML,用于操作数据库中的数据。

四:Oracle数据库管理

  1. 用户管理:创建和管理数据库用户,包括授予和回收权限。
  2. 角色管理:角色是一组权限的集合,可以简化用户权限的管理。
  3. 备份与恢复:定期备份数据库,以防止数据丢失。
  4. 性能监控:监控数据库性能,识别和解决性能瓶颈。
  5. 安全性:确保数据库的安全性,防止未授权访问和数据泄露。

通过以上基础知识的了解,小李对Oracle数据库有了初步的认识,他明白,要成为一名优秀的数据库管理员,还需要不断学习和实践,在未来的工作中,他将不断深入探索Oracle数据库的奥秘,为自己的职业生涯打下坚实的基础。

其他相关扩展阅读资料参考文献:

Oracle基础知识入门

Oracle数据库的介绍

Oracle数据库是甲骨文公司开发的一款关系型数据库管理系统,广泛应用于企业级应用中,其强大的功能和稳定的性能,使得Oracle数据库成为许多企业的首选数据库系统,下面从几个方面简要介绍Oracle的基础知识。

oracle基础知识入门

Oracle的主要及要点

Oracle数据库的安装与配置

(1)系统要求:安装Oracle数据库需要一定的硬件和软件要求,如足够的内存、磁盘空间和操作系统版本等。

(2)安装步骤:一般包括下载Oracle安装包、解压安装文件、按照提示进行安装等步骤。

(3)配置参数:安装完成后需要进行一些基本配置,如创建实例、分配内存等。

oracle基础知识入门

SQL语言与Oracle操作

(1)SQL基础:SQL是用于管理关系型数据库的标准语言,包括查询、插入、更新和删除数据等操作。

(2)Oracle特有的SQL扩展:Oracle对SQL进行了扩展,支持更多高级功能,如PL/SQL等。

(3)数据操作与优化:了解如何在Oracle中进行高效的数据操作,如使用索引、分区等。

数据库的备份与恢复

(1)备份策略:定期备份数据库是保障数据安全的重要措施,Oracle提供了多种备份方式,如物理备份和逻辑备份等。

(2)恢复方法:当数据库出现故障时,需要恢复备份数据,Oracle提供了相应的恢复工具和方法。

(3)灾难恢复计划:除了日常备份,还需要制定灾难恢复计划,以应对重大数据丢失或损坏的情况。

性能监控与优化

(1)性能监控工具:Oracle提供了多种性能监控工具,帮助管理员了解数据库的运行状态。

(2)性能优化技巧:根据监控结果,对数据库进行优化,如调整参数、优化查询等。

(3)常见问题处理:了解常见的性能问题及其处理方法,提高数据库的运行效率。

安全性与权限管理

(1)用户管理:创建用户、分配权限是数据库管理的重要任务之一。

(2)权限设置:根据用户需求,为不同用户分配不同的权限。

(3)安全性策略:制定安全性策略,保障数据库的安全运行。

是Oracle基础知识的简要介绍,希望对于初学者能有所帮助,要深入学习Oracle,还需要不断实践和积累经验。

扫描二维码推送至手机访问。

版权声明:本文由码界编程网发布,如需转载请注明出处。

本文链接:http://b2b.dropc.cn/sjk/12283.html

分享给朋友:

“oracle基础知识入门,Oracle数据库入门教程” 的相关文章

php开发手机app,PHP技术驱动下的移动应用开发实践

php开发手机app,PHP技术驱动下的移动应用开发实践

PHP作为一种流行的服务器端脚本语言,广泛应用于开发手机App的后端服务,通过PHP,开发者可以构建高效、可扩展的API,支持移动应用的数据处理和业务逻辑,PHP的跨平台特性和强大的社区支持使其成为移动应用后端开发的优选语言,开发者可以利用PHP的框架和库来简化开发流程,提高开发效率,同时确保应用的...

java在线手册,Java编程在线宝典

java在线手册,Java编程在线宝典

Java在线手册是一份详尽的Java编程语言资源,涵盖了Java基础、高级特性、框架和库等内容,它为开发者提供了丰富的示例代码、API文档和最佳实践指南,旨在帮助用户从入门到精通Java编程,手册内容持续更新,覆盖Java最新版本,助力开发者高效学习和解决实际问题。Java在线手册——你的编程之旅从...

bootstrap中文官网,Bootstrap中文官方教程与资源指南

bootstrap中文官网,Bootstrap中文官方教程与资源指南

Bootstrap中文官网是一个提供Bootstrap框架中文文档和资源的平台,这里你可以找到Bootstrap的快速入门指南、详细文档、组件示例和插件介绍,官网还提供在线定制工具,方便用户根据需求调整Bootstrap的样式,社区论坛和资源下载区为开发者提供了交流和学习的机会。 大家好,我最近在...

html中height是什么意思,HTML中height属性的含义及用途

html中height是什么意思,HTML中height属性的含义及用途

HTML中的height属性用于定义元素的垂直高度,它可以应用于多种HTML元素,如`, , , , 等,对于块级元素,height属性可以接受像素值(px)、百分比(%)或相对单位如em,对于内联元素,height属性可能不起作用,因为它通常由其内容决定,在使用height属性时,需要考虑其与wi...

input标记的type属性值,input标签type属性值详解

input标记的type属性值,input标签type属性值详解

在HTML中,input标签的type属性用于定义输入字段的类型,如文本框、密码输入、单选按钮、复选框等,该属性接受多种值,包括"text"、"password"、"radio"、"checkbox"等,每种值对应不同的用户输入方式和数据处理方式,正确设置type属性对于创建有效的用户界面和确保数据...

用手机免费制作app软件,手机免费打造个性化App神器

用手机免费制作app软件,手机免费打造个性化App神器

介绍了一种利用手机免费制作APP软件的方法,通过这款应用,用户无需编程知识,只需简单操作即可创建个性化APP,软件提供丰富的模板和功能模块,支持图片、文字、视频等多种元素,用户可轻松定制界面和功能,制作完成后,APP可直接上传至各大应用市场,实现免费分发,此方法为有志于开发APP的个人和企业提供了便...